Solvent mediated reaction of 1-methyl-1H-tetrazoline-5-thione with iodine

Abstract: 1-Methyl-1H-tetrazoline-5-thione (1) reacts with iodine in CHCl 3 with formation of 1:1 stable r-complex (logb = 3.8 ± 0.1 is found by spectrophotometry). In the ethanol solution irreversible oxidation with formation of disulfide product 5,5 0 -dithiobis(1-methyl-1H-tetrazole) (2) is observed. The structure of (2) was determined by X-ray diffraction. “…In the experimental study by Aleshina et al [85], the reaction of 1-methyl-1H-tetrazoline-5-thione with elemental iodine in weakly polar aprotic chloroform and in dipolar amphiprotic ethanol was studied. While a 1:1 stable r-complex was formed in chloroform, 5,5 0 -dithiobis(1-methyl-1H-tetrazole) was obtained from ethanol due to a substantial charge transfer and initiates the formation of the disulfide oxidation product.…”
